Strawberry White Wine Cooler

Recipe information

  • Yield

    <p>Makes 4 Cups</p>

Ingredients

2 cups strawberries (about 1 pint), trimmed
1/3 cup sugar
a 750-ml. bottle Sauvignon Blanc or other dry white wine, chilled

Preparation

  1. Step 1

    In a bowl gently toss together strawberries and sugar and let stand 10 minutes. In a blender purée strawberry mixture with wine until smooth and pour through a fine sieve into a pitcher. Wine cooler may be made 4 hours ahead and chilled.

    Step 2

    Serve wine cooler chilled over ice.
